Inserer plusieurs fonction SI dans une même cellule

Cindydauphas Messages postés 31 Date d'inscription   Statut Membre Dernière intervention   -  
Vaucluse Messages postés 26496 Date d'inscription   Statut Contributeur Dernière intervention   -
Bonjour,

J'aimerai savoir comment insérer plusieurs Fonction Si dans une même cellule sachant que ce sont des données textes.

Dans une colonne j'ai inséré plusieurs noms et j'aimerai que dans la colonne suivante selon le nom écrit leurs adresses s'écrivent automatiquement. Ma première formule "SI" marche correctement mais je n'arrive pas à insérer plusieurs fonctions dans la même cellule.

Voici le lien de mon tableau Excel https://www.cjoint.com/?0BekMJmTQd1
Je vous remercie d'avance
A voir également:

3 réponses

cousinhub29 Messages postés 1074 Date d'inscription   Statut Membre Dernière intervention   361
 
Bonjour,

Sans utiliser la fonction SI, mais en utilisant le combo "INDEX/EQUIV", que tu peux utiliser ainsi dans la cellule H2 (et faire glisser vers le bas) :

=INDEX(Feuil2!$H$1:$H$4;EQUIV(G2;Feuil2!$G$1:$G$4;0))

Bon courage
1
Utilisateur anonyme
 
Il faut utiliser la fonction RECHERCHEV

Tu mets tes données dans un tableau et ensuite tu affiches la colonne quetu souhaites avec la fonction RECHERCHEV

Je te joint 1 fichier exemple https://www.cjoint.com/?DBel1QIB5CD
Tu peux agrandir le tableau pour créer et avoir + de données.....
Rajouter des colonnes......

Tu peux ainsi comparer les solutions et utiliser celle que tu préfères
1
Vaucluse Messages postés 26496 Date d'inscription   Statut Contributeur Dernière intervention   6 438
 
Bonjour
les eux solution proposées fonctionnent
pour éviter un affichage #NA sur les lignes vides vous pouvez commencer par
=SI(G2="";"";formule INDEX ou RECHERCHE


une remarque pour votre tableau feuille 1:

n'utilisez pas de cellules fusionnées pour la colonne H si vous ne voulez pas de problème avec les formules de recherche!
Régler les hauteurs de ligne, formatez les cellules en autorisant le retour à la ligne, et si vous voulez écrire sur plusieurs lignes , entrez un saut de ligne dans la cellule avec simultanément la touche enter et alt.
crdlmnt
1